The judicial district Gleisdorf was the District Court Gleisdorf under standing judicial district in the state of Styria . It comprised the southern part of the political district of Weiz .
After Austria's annexation in 1939, the court was renamed the Gleisdorf District Court and was now subordinate to the Graz Regional Court . In 1945 it was renamed the District Court again.
On July 1, 2014, the judicial district was dissolved and the municipalities assigned to the judicial district of Weiz .

The judicial district of Gleisdorf comprised the 19 communities Albersdorf-Prebuch , Gersdorf an der Feistritz , Gleisdorf , Hirnsdorf , Hofstätten an der Raab , Ilztal , Kulm bei Weiz , Labuch , Laßnitzthal , Ludersdorf-Wilfersdorf , Markt Hartmannsdorf , Nitscha , Oberrettenbach , Pischelsdorf in Styria , Preßguts , Reichendorf , St. Margarethen an der Raab , Sinabelkirchen and Ungerdorf .
